Definitions and meanings of "Carnosaur"

What do we mean by carnosaur?

Any of various large carnivorous theropod dinosaurs of the group Carnosauria of the Jurassic and Cretaceous Periods, characterized by a large head and teeth and a stiff tail, and including allosaurus and giganotosaurus. noun

Any large carnivorous bipedal dinosaur of the infraorder Carnosauria noun

Large carnivorous bipedal dinosaur having huge claws noun
